In this nationally recognised course, participants will learn the relevant legislative, industry, customer and organisational requirements, including health and safety policies and procedures.
Training includes a simulated emergency requiring a building evacuation, simulated bomb threat resulting in a search of a building, plus a written and practical assessment.
Learning Outcomes
- Respond to emergency reports, signals and warnings
- Initiate and control initial emergency response
- Anticipate the further development of emergencies
- Assist with post initial response
Unit of Competency
PUAFER005 Operate as part of an emergency control organisation
